Q3 Planning Note — Branch Managers

Our commercial insurance cover with Harrowfield Mutual renews at the end of October. Premiums are expected to rise roughly eight percent, reflecting last year's claims at the Delverton and Marske branches. Please confirm your branch asset registers by 15 September so the renewal schedule is accurate. The strategic context for the renewal decision follows below.

management briefing: Headcount on the Belix team goes from 60 to 93 by the end of November. Gross margin on Belix came in at 23 percent against a plan of 47 percent.

The Wanderhall audio-guide app's CI failed intermittently on the transcription step because the Corvane runner cached a stale codec binary. Clearing the cache and pinning the codec version in the pipeline config resolved it; three green runs since. For anyone auditing the fix, the passing pipeline's trace token is below.

session token of bajeg-bajop = htk4_6c57

Ketterling gateway: clients stuck in reconnect loops after idle >90s. Cause: stale auth ticket rejected on ws resume. Fix rolled in gateway v2.8; resume now requires a fresh handshake secret. Restart floe-ws workers after patching. The workers read the handshake secret from /etc/floe/ws.env at boot, so append the secret assignment immediately after this line.

env line for tadup-taweg: RELAY_SECRET3=28d